Jaecoo J7 Usage and Ownership Guide

The Jaecoo J7 is a compact SUV that blends a rugged design with a refined interior, offering a balanced driving experience. It's suited for buyers seeking a capable daily driver with a touch of adventure.

Driving & Daily Use

The J7's powertrain provides adequate acceleration for city and highway merging. The suspension is tuned for comfort, absorbing most road imperfections. Steering is light at low speeds, making it easy to maneuver, with decent weighting at higher speeds. The all-wheel-drive system enhances stability in wet or light off-road conditions. Fuel economy is respectable for the segment. The gearbox is smooth but can be hesitant in sport mode.

Comfort & Refinement

The cabin is quiet at cruising speeds, with minimal wind and tire noise. Seats are supportive and well-padded, with heating and ventilation available. Climate control works effectively. Rear passengers have decent legroom and headroom. Ride quality is plush, making long journeys relaxing. Some hard plastics are found in lower areas, but overall fit and finish is good.

Space & Practicality

The interior offers ample space for four adults, with a fifth possible for short trips. The boot is generous for a compact SUV, with a low load floor and 60/40 split rear seats. There are multiple cubbies and cupholders. The rear seats recline slightly for added comfort. Overall, it's practical for family use or weekend getaways.

Technology in Everyday Use

The infotainment system has a large touchscreen with crisp graphics and quick responses. It supports wireless Apple CarPlay and Android Auto. The digital instrument cluster is customizable. Voice recognition works well for basic commands. Driver assistance features include adaptive cruise control, lane keep assist, and blind-spot monitoring, all functioning smoothly. Some menu complexity can be distracting initially.

Reliability & Ownership

As a relatively new brand, long-term reliability is unproven, but initial impressions are positive. Warranty coverage is comprehensive. Parts availability may be limited in some markets, but dealer networks are expanding. Routine maintenance is straightforward. Build quality seems solid, with no major issues reported.

Who It's For & How It Compares

The J7 appeals to buyers wanting a stylish, comfortable compact SUV for daily commuting and occasional light off-roading. It competes with models like the Haval H6 and Geely Monjaro. Compared to the H6, the J7 offers a more premium interior and better ride comfort, but less cargo space. Against the Monjaro, it's more off-road capable but less on-road refined. It suits those prioritizing comfort and design over outright sportiness.

Verdict

The Jaecoo J7 is a compelling compact SUV that delivers a refined ownership experience, making it a strong contender in its segment. Its blend of comfort, technology, and practicality should satisfy most buyers, though long-term reliability remains to be seen.
